  10. Tag for when I get home and look up my data. I'm using IMR 4064 for all of my 308 loads. Looks like on the 178 gr amax bullets I'm using 42.4 grains of IMR 4064 Federal 210 primers and an OAL of 2.800". It has been very accurate out of my savage model 10 fcp-sr 24" 1-10 twist. 100 yard 4 and 5 shot groups of 0.5" and smaller.
